Our client, a global law firm, is seeking a Legal Assistant to join their team in NYC!
Responsibilities:
Prepare, proofread, format, and redact legal documents, including exhibits.
Assist with court filings and ensure full compliance with court rules and procedures.
Electronically file legal documents through appropriate court systems.
Open and manage new legal matters efficiently.
Organize, maintain, and properly index case files both digitally and in the physical file room.
Retrieve legal decisions and case law via Westlaw or LexisNexis.
Draft cover letters for attorney billing and client correspondence.
Input billing details into the firm’s billing software.
Schedule and coordinate depositions, client meetings, and conferences; manage attorney calendars accordingly.
Process third-party vendor invoices, request checks, and coordinate with the accounting department.
Qualifications:
At least 3 years of litigation support experience.
Strong understanding of litigation procedures, e-filing systems, and formatting tables of authorities.
Familiarity with New York and Federal court procedures and rules.
Proven ability to work collaboratively in a team environment while supporting multiple attorneys.
Eagerness to take initiative and handle a diverse range of responsibilities.
Excellent organizational skills and 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
Strong written and verbal communication skills.
